| Description | Bugster is an AI-powered platform designed to revolutionize software testing by enabling automated, self-maintaining end-to-end tests. It significantly reduces the manual effort typically associated with test creation and maintenance, allowing development teams to accelerate release cycles and build greater confidence in their software quality. By leveraging AI, Bugster ensures tests remain resilient and adapt to UI changes, thereby minimizing flaky tests and maximizing efficiency across the development lifecycle. | Fig AI was a command-line tool providing IDE-like features for terminals, including intelligent autocomplete, visual interfaces, and custom workflow creation. Designed to boost developer productivity, it was acquired by Amazon and is now sunset, with users directed to Amazon Q for similar functionality. |
| What It Does | Bugster automates the process of generating, executing, and maintaining software tests using artificial intelligence. It can create test cases from various inputs, including user stories and UI designs, and then intelligently adapt these tests when the application's user interface evolves. This self-healing capability dramatically cuts down on the time and resources traditionally spent on fixing broken tests after code changes, ensuring continuous and reliable validation. | Enhanced terminal productivity with intelligent autocomplete, visual interfaces for CLI tools, and customizable workflows, simplifying command-line interactions for developers. |
